Where Can You Find Lockers in Paris?
Paris has several locations where you can find lockers for storing your luggage. The most popular option is train stations.
Train stations are equipped with lockers that are available for rent. Gare du Nord, Gare de Lyon, and Gare Montparnasse are some of the major train stations that offer locker services.
Apart from train stations, there are also several independent companies that offer luggage storage services. These companies have lockers installed at various locations throughout the city such as near tourist attractions, airports, and shopping centers.
How Much Does It Cost?
The cost of renting a locker in Paris varies depending on the location and size of the locker. Typically, prices range from €5 to €12 per day. Larger lockers may cost more than smaller ones, so it’s important to choose a locker that fits your needs.
What Are The Locker Sizes?
Lockers come in different sizes to accommodate different types of luggage. Most lockers will have three size options: small, medium, and large.
Small lockers can fit a backpack or small suitcase while medium-sized lockers can accommodate larger suitcases or bags. Large lockers are ideal for storing multiple bags or larger items such as sports equipment or musical instruments.
How Long Can You Store Your Luggage?
The length of time you can store your luggage depends on the location where you rent the locker. Train station lockers usually allow storage for up to 72 hours (3 days). However, independent companies may offer longer storage periods ranging from a few days to several months.
Are The Lockers Safe?
Yes, the lockers in Paris are safe and secure. Most lockers are equipped with electronic locks that require a pin code or key card to open. Additionally, many locations have CCTV monitoring and staff on-site to ensure the safety of your luggage.
